Okay, here’s my guess…April 9, 2010 and he’s going to weigh 8lb 15oz and will be 21in long. Also, here’s my advice as a mother of 2 (who had one “regular” and one via c-section (little breech baby!) and as a Labor and Delivery Nurse.
-bring cheap flip-flops that you won’t mind throwing away at the hospital. That way you can have some shower shoes along with walking in the halls and won’t bring the hospital germs home with you. You may have more swelling after you deliver, so flip flops can be your friend!
-Get some cheap walmart panties that you don’t mind throwing away so you don’t have to worry about messing up your good ones.
-Feed your nurses! We love anything sweet! 🙂 Seriously, you’re going to spend a lot of time with this person, and they can be your biggest cheerleader and advocate, so really listen to what they are saying. We love great patients and cooperative families!
-Lastly, let give yourself permission to change any and all plans at any time. Labor is definately a roller coaster ride, so just go with it and take what comes. If you don’t want visitors, don’t worry about it, I promise you they won’t be mad at you. Have fun and remember every moment. I’m really confused about the idea that the girls won’t work. If you want them to work, they will. It isn’t easy the first few days, but you are totally in the ready with the pump incase you are producing more than Will is eating (which you will! that pump will be a lifesaver when you are engorged a day after you get home from the hospital). Your body is designed to produce exactly what your baby needs and exactly the right amount. It takes a few weeks to get that all fine-tuned, but if you make it through those first weeks, you’ll be good to go!
Keep a bunch of “burp cloths” (Gerber cloth diapers) on hand to fold up across your chest like a tube top, and invest in some good nursing pads (milkdiapers were awesome, and didn’t show through clothes like some cheaper brands I tried). One “gear” item I’d highlty recommend to up the convenience factor of breast feeding is a non-padded ring sling (zolowear is great). I was able to nurse at family get-togethers, while doing stuff around the house, and even while shopping for a new oven at sears with total discretion (everyone thought he was just sleeping in his sling… the stealth came after I was more comfortable with the whole process, of course. Even just for washing dishes or walking through the house while nursing, it was a lifesaver!
I just want to encourage you, because as a fellow doubter who ended up nursing for 9 months before returning to work, it was a very rewarding experience, our baby boy was never sick, and we saved bucketloads of cash on formula expenses (which could then be put toward mommy pampering day at the spa!).

You are wonderfully organized. I admire that. I did want to comment on your statement that if “the girls worked or didn’t work was out of your control”, was erroneous. There are very limited reasons why a mom won’t produce milk, mostly revolving around having fake boobs installed and damage done to the milk ducts or nipple as a result. If that’s not you, then the rules are simple. . . Don’t supplement with a bottle under any circumstance, don’t give a pacifier until the baby nurses well (and then only if you must). Remember Supply vs. Demand. If your baby is hungry and nurses on a dry breast, your body will get the message (within 24 hours) to produce more milk, just hold on for that one day when your baby feels hungry and not completely satisfied. There are many herbal teas available to increase your milk supply, as well as plenty of water and rest. Also talking with a lactation consultant will help ensure success. I wish you the best of luck.
